Java 数组 定义一个数组,获取数组中的最大值和最小值,奇数个数和偶数个数
/** * 定义一个数组,获取数组中的最大值和最小值 奇数个数和偶数个数 * */ package com.xuyigang1234.chp01; public class Demo8 { public static void main(String[] args) { int arr[]= {2,1,3,4,5}; int arrMax=arr[0]; int arrMin=arr[0]; int arrCountQ=0; //记录奇数个数 int arrCountO=0; //记录偶数个数 for(int i=0;i<arr.length;i++) { //判断最大值 if(arr[i]>arrMax) { arrMax=arr[i]; } //判断最小值 if(arr[i]<arrMin) { arrMin=arr[i]; } if(arr[i]%2==0) { arrCountO +=1; //判断偶数个数 }else { arrCountQ +=1; //判断奇数个数 } } System.out.println("数组的最大值为:"+arrMax); System.out.println("数组的最小值为:"+arrMin); System.out.println("数组的偶数个数为:"+arrCountO); System.out.println("数组的奇数个数为:"+arrCountQ); } }